Synopsis
Green Arrow and Black Canary are attacked by the Star-Tsar, and Dinah is seriously injured. Snapper Carr tells the Justice League that his Star-Tsar costume was stolen and that identity has now been assumed by astronomer Richard Rigel. After Rigel is captured by the League, Green Arrow resigns from the team.
